    The
    Embedded Software / Firmware Team at Alphawave Semi develops critical embedded software that powers high-performance multi-standard Serializer/Deserializer (SerDes)

    PHY IP used in next-generation data center, AI/ML, automotive, and compute applications.

    Our SerDes IPs support standards such as PCIe, Ethernet, CXL, and are integrated into SoCs and ASICs built by leading semiconductor companies around the world.

    The firmware team owns the full embedded software stack that controls the SerDes hardware, including low-level embedded firmware, customer-facing C SDKs, demo & automation scripts, and interactive tools.

    As a key enabler of silicon bring-up, validation, and production deployment, we work closely with hardware, systems, DV, validation, and application teams across the product lifecycle—from early development to high-volume manufacturing.##

    • Core responsibilities for the firmware team include:
    • Embedded firmware running on RISC-V-based controllers that manage Alphawave's advanced SerDes datapaths
    • C SDKs provided to customers for SerDes bring-up, calibration, tuning, and diagnostics
    • Python-based lab tools and GUIs for interactive debug, register access, and validation
    • Build, regression, and CI infrastructure to ensure code quality and full coverage
